WebMay 20, 2024 · Located next to the stomach, the spleen is an important organ that helps fight certain infections, filters out and destroys old and damaged blood cells, produces white blood cells (called lymphocytes), and stores red blood cells and platelets. Splenomegaly is an enlargement of the spleen caused by an underlying disease. WebJun 25, 2024 · The spleen also filters out and destroys old, damaged or malformed red blood cells from the circulatory system. WebJun 27, 2016 · This type of drug makes red blood cells stiffer, making it easier for the spleen to filter them out. However, the drug affects both infected and healthy blood cells, leading to a more significant reduction in the overall number of circulating cells.
